Shawfair Station is designed with a focus on accessibility and essential facilities, ensuring a hassle-free experience for all travelers. While there isn't a ticket office, don't worry, as ticket machines are available for you to buy and collect your tickets, including for those bought online. What's more, these machines are accessible, located conveniently inside the shelter on platform 1. For those with hearing impairments, an induction loop is available to assist interaction at the ticket machines.
Despite having no station staff on hand, Shawfair ensures you're not left in the dark with announcement systems, helpful information screens on the platforms, and customer help points available. If you do happen to misplace any belongings or need detailed travel advice, the ScotRail Lost Property team can be contacted from Monday to Sunday between 7:00 AM and 9:00 PM.
Shawfair is a Category A station with step-free access throughout, making it easier for everyone, including those with mobility impairments. Although facilities such as waiting rooms and public restrooms are not available, the shelter on platforms provides some comfort while waiting for your train. If you're employing a green travel approach, bike storage at Shawfair offers 20 sheltered spaces, equipped with CCTV for security. Car parking remains generous with 53 spaces, including three designated for Blue Badge holders, all offered at no cost.
If your journey involves multiple transport modes, the station serves as a transit hub. Rail replacement services can be availed at the station car park, with further transport connections facilitated via local bus services. Whether you need a taxi, or more detailed local bus route information, resources from TrainTaxi and Traveline Scotland are just a click or call away, ensuring your onward journey is as seamless as possible.

While Bond Street Station on the Elizabeth line does not have a traditional ticket office, purchasing tickets is still a breeze with the presence of accessible ticket machines throughout the station. It's worth noting that tickets bought online cannot be collected here, but the handy machines ensure you have everything you need. For passengers requiring assistance, various help points are available alongside screens displaying arrival and departure information.
The station adopts a superior accessibility ethos, offering step-free access throughout and boarding ramps for the Jubilee line services. There’s a consistent provision of induction loops at the ticket machines, enhancing the accessibility experience for passengers with hearing difficulties. On the flip side, the station lacks some commonly found conveniences such as waiting rooms, luggage storage, and catering facilities. It's advisable to plan ahead for these needs before visiting Bond Street Station.
If you're planning your journey beyond Bond Street, the transport links on offer are second to none. From taxis available nearby to comprehensive bus services, onward travel is well-supported. While there are no cycle hire facilities, alternative modes of transport ensure you reach your destination seamlessly. A printable journey plan is also available to help with coordination through the National Rail service.
